IS it just me or does the material used for the carpet in our Vibes very hard to clean. Seems like it likes to hold the dirt and very hard to sweep out. I think they could have used somethin better, cause the floor mats are very nice for factory. Any tips for sweepin, i tried putting throw rugs under the floormats but it just looked bad and everything slid around as I drove.

Yeah, the floor fabric (not the floormats) is a little different in terms of cleaning (although standard on many vehicles). It seems to retain the dirt and debris more than would seem normal. I do have to get the vacuum and wet cloth out to get it completely clean and will also get out a piece of duct tape to get into the tough-to-reach corners that the vacuum will not reach.

I keep noticing more and more of them around lately---even saw a new style '05 Vibe on the road yesterday.To clean the carpeting of your Vibe, you might want to stop by a local "wash it yourself" carwash and use the high-powered vaccums they have. Some of them even have a shampooing feature on them. I prefer to scrub out the carpet by hand at home after vaccuming. I always recommend to people to try a product called Dri-Clean made by Blue Coral. It should be available in Pep Boys, Advance Auto, and probably even WalMart. I have a steam cleaner/carpet shampooer at home and I even like to use the Dri-Clean in the carpet machine. Has worked great for me over the last 8 years or so.
